This completely new edition of the Royal Academy of Dancing’s Step-By-Step Ballet Class features the very latest international examination syllabus. It presents a comprehensive selection of exercises taken from each of the examination grades, beginning with Pre-Primary and working up to Grade Five, the most advanced. Excellent sequential drawings and explanatory notes take the dancer through each exercise in turn, and topics such as dressing for dance and taking examinations are also included. Miracle McCloy comes from an unusual family: Her father, Dane is a prodigy who published his first book at age thirteen; her grandmother, Gigi, is clairvoyant; and her mother was dead when her "miracle" daughter was pulled from her womb. Having been raised according to a set of mystical rules and beliefs, Miracle is unable to cope in the real world. Lost in a desperate dance among lit candles, she sets herself afire and comes to in a hospital. There, a young psychiatrist helps her navigate her painful struggle to take charge of her life.
